Night Run: Several streets to be closed in Bishkek
The traditional Night Run will take place in Bishkek on June 13, attracting more than 3,500 participants. The City Hall announced.

The State Agency for Civil Service and Local Government Affairs has drafted a bill that would completely remove local kurultais from the system of local self-government. The document was prepared to eliminate legal confusion that arose after the adoption of the constitutional law «On the People’s Kurultai.»
